Transaction 69577799ebce320793d399c4898040eb297b9e1f78b82090d25b121656a4ad3d
1 Input
1 Output
-
69577799ebce320793d399c4898040eb297b9e1f78b82090d25b121656a4ad3d:0
- value
- 27013
- script pubkey
- OP_0 OP_PUSHBYTES_20 076b40095fade9ed4fb8e6a2ae44dc4c143a8829
- address
- bc1qqa45qz2l4h576nacu632u3xufs2r4zpfhltwcn